什么是公链智能合约,它与私链智能合约有何不同?

发布时间:2026/4/5 12:08 当前位置:首页 > 行业
公链智能合约是构建在开放且去中心化的区块链上的一种自动执行的合约。这种智能合约能够以编码方式规范和自动化交易或协议的执行,无需第三方的干预。公链,作为一个开放的网络,提供了任何用户都可以随时访问、审核和参与的功能,其透明性和去中心化特性为智能合约的可信执行提供了基础。这种合约的特点包括:无需信任、透明性、不可篡改性以及自动化执行。由于它的开放性,任何人都可以参与、检查和创建公链上的合约。
相比之下,私链智能合约则基于一个受限制或私人管理的网络中。这种链通常由特定的组织或联盟维护,旨在满足企业界或某些特定用途中所需的隐私和安全需求。私链的特点是:用户需经过许可才能参与、访问权限较为严格,并且相较于公链更为集中。私链智能合约在可控的环境中运行,通常适用于大型企业或团体之间的合作,以确保信息在合约执行过程中的安全性和机密性。
公链智能合约的一个显著优点在于其去中心化特性,消除了对可信第三方的需求。由于所有参与方都可以访问同样的信息,这降低了欺诈和误解的可能性。公链上的智能合约可以在全球范围内被任何人使用,从而推动了开放性和创新。其缺点在于由于其开放性,可能面临更高的网络拥堵和执行效率问题,尤其是在高并发的使用场景中。
私链中的智能合约则展现了不同的优势和挑战。由于访问权限受到限制,这为合约的执行提供了更高的隐私保护,减少了潜在的风险。在特定企业或团体中,私链的合约效率可大幅提高,执行速度通常比公链快。私链的主要缺陷在于它依赖于中心化的管理者,因此信任问题依然存在。任何的改动都需要经过管理者的同意,这可能导致某种程度上的灵活性不足。
在技术实施方面,公链和私链智能合约在网络结构、共识机制和性能显著地不同。公链的共识机制通常是基于去中心化的协议,例如工作量证明或权益证明。这些机制使得区块的添加和交易的确认更加透明,但也需要更多的计算资源和时间。与之相对,私链通常采用更轻量级的共识机制,允许更快速的确认和交易处理,这对于企业业务的即时需求至关重要。
安全性的问题在两者之间也有所不同。公链的安全性主要依赖于网络的去中心化程度,即网络越大、越分散,安全性越高。任何想要篡改合约数据的行为都需要控制足够多的网络节点,这几乎是不可能的。私链中的安全性则更依赖于内部的权限管理和网络边界的保护。如果私链的管理者被攻击或渗透,可能会导致整个系统的风险。因此,在选择智能合约的类型时,理解其安全性和管理架构至关重要。
从法律合规的角度来看,公链和私链智能合约的适用性也各有不同。公链由于其开放性,容易引发合规和监管的问题,尤其是在跨境交易方面。法律责任的界定较为复杂,可能导致争议。而私链则可能在合规方面较为清晰,特别是在行业标准和法律框架内运作的企业能够更好地控制合规风险。
在用户体验方面,公链和私链的用户界面和交互方式也有显著差别。公链的用户通常需要通过复杂的加密程序进行操作,并了解区块链技术的基本知识,使用门槛可能较高;而私链则往往提供更友好的用户体验,用户仅需关注具体的业务功能和操作。这种不同的用户体验也影响了两种智能合约在市场中的应用和接受度。
"https://www.chainsafeai.com/">ChainSafeAI("https://www.chainsafeai.com/">链熵科技)专注于区块链生态安全,以“数据驱动 + 技术赋能”构建360°全方位安全防护体系,服务于交易所、金融机构、OTC服务商及加密资产投资者。公司提供覆盖KYT风险监测、智能合约审计、加密资产追踪、区块链漏洞测试等在内的全维度安全与合规技术解决方案,助力客户防范洗钱、诈骗等风险,保障业务合规运行。通过实时风险预警、合规审查与资金溯源分析,协助客户识别链上异常行为、防范洗钱及诈骗风险、降低被盗损失并提升资产追回可能性。
推荐图标 推荐

在智能合约中,如何处理权限管理以防止未授权访问?

在可升级智能合约中,如何保证安全性和可靠性?

如何防止时间戳依赖造成的安全隐患?

智能合约的代码审计应该包含哪些方面?

如何处理合约中的随机数生成以确保安全?